Therapeutic potential of <i>Lachnospiraceae</i> strains in irritable bowel syndrome via differential gut-brain pathways

Figure 4. Lachnospiraceae strains restore gut microbiota structure in IBS mice (A and B) Alpha diversity indices: Chao1, and Sobs (C) Beta diversity: PCoA; (D) LEfSe analysis (LDA score > 2.0, P < 0.05); (E) Correlation heatmap between metabolites and gut microbes; (F) Correlation heatmap between disease phenotypic factors and gut microbes. (A and B) Data are presented as mean ± SEM. Different letters indicate statistically significant differences among groups (one-way ANOVA followed by Tukey HSD post hoc test, P < 0.05); (E and F) Spearman correlation analysis with Benjamini-Hochberg FDR correction. * adjusted q < 0.05, ** adjusted q < 0.01, *** adjusted q < 0.001; all displayed correlations also meet |r| > 0.6.
